Navigating Private Mortgages: A Comprehensive Guide

Private mortgages offer a unique option to traditional financing, but they can be complex to navigate. This comprehensive guide will empower you to comprehend the intricacies of private mortgages and carry out astute decisions.

First, let's clarify what a private mortgage is. Unlike conventional loans from banks or lenders, private mortgages are arranged directly between borrowers and lenders. These commonly encompass higher interest rates {andoften present rigorous lending criteria.

Before pursuing a private mortgage, it's highly recommended to determine your financial standing. This involves analyzing your income, expenses, credit score, and down payment potential.

Once your evaluation is complete, you can begin to private lenders. There are a number of platformsvia which to connect with private lenders, ranging from online marketplaces, real estate agents, and local networks.

When meeting with potential lenders, be sure to carefully review the terms of the loan agreement. Pay close attention to the interest rate, repayment schedule, prepayment penalties, and any other fees or charges involved.

Bear in thought that private mortgages can be a demanding form of financing, so it's essential to do your due diligence and seek professional advice.
